Summary |
As new generations discover the magic of silent cinema, Buster Keaton has emerged as one of the era's most admired and respected artists. Behind the deadpan expression and trademark porkpie hat was a filmmaking genius who conceived and engineered some of the most breathtaking stunts and feats of visual trickery, while never losing sight of slapstick cinema's primary objective: laughter. *"The greatest of the silent clowns is Buster Keaton, not only because of what he did, but because of how he did it." - Roger Ebert* |
